#59ad72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59ad72 is composed of 34.9% red, 67.8%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 137.9 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 51.4%. #59ad72 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ffe4 with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#59ad72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59ad72 has RGB values of R:89, G:173,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 5877106.

Shades and Tints of #59ad72
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020503 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f8 is the lightest one.
